shim: boot loader to chain-load signed boot loaders under Secure Boot

 This package provides a minimalist boot loader which allows verifying
 signatures of other UEFI binaries against either the Secure Boot DB/DBX or
 against a built-in signature database. Its purpose is to allow a small,
 infrequently-changing binary to be signed by the UEFI CA, while allowing
 an OS distributor to revision their main bootloader independently of the CA.
